Conducting a thorough pre-flight inspection is one of the most IMPORTANT things a Pilot can do. Unfortunately, this is one of the most OVERLOOKED procedures… Many Pilots think “I just flew yesterday and the Paramotor was fine, so I’ll just skip the pre-flight inspection today.” This is a major NO-NO! Conducting a thorough pre-flight before every single flight is an absolute must. It only takes a few minutes and can prevent problems long before they start.

Our most emphasized concern here at BlackHawk is Pilot safety. That’s the bottom line. Every decision we make and product we produce has safety in mind first. Conducting a proper pre-flight inspection of your equipment is all about personal safety. If you notice a loose bolt, a small crack, or anything out of the ordinary, you will be able to prevent a possible safety hazard long before it becomes one.

In addition to the obvious safety concerns, pre-flight inspections also help increase the longevity of your motor! Noticing a possible leak or issue before you fly can prevent your motor from incurring additional damage while in flight.
